What is Inspire Medical Systems's operating cash flow?
Inspire Medical Systems (INSP) reported operating cash flow of $12.85M in Q1 2026.
How has Inspire Medical Systems's operating cash flow changed year-over-year?
Inspire Medical Systems's operating cash flow increased by 291.7% year-over-year, from -$6.7M to $12.85M.
What is the long-term trend for Inspire Medical Systems's operating cash flow?
Over 4 years (2021 to 2025), Inspire Medical Systems's operating cash flow has grown at a 53.9%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from -$20.85M to $116.98M.
